Brevik
Research context and background
Brevik is a tool designed to help people create and manage their own websites without needing to know how to code. It focuses on making the process simple and fast for individuals who want to get online quickly. The platform aims to remove the technical barriers that often stop people from building a website on their own.
Benefits
The main advantage of Brevik is its simplicity. It allows users to build a website using a visual editor, which means they can see changes in real time without writing any code. This makes it ideal for beginners who have never touched a line of programming language. Another key benefit is speed. The platform is built to help users launch their sites in minutes rather than days. It also offers a range of templates that can be customized to fit different styles and needs. This ensures that the final site looks professional even if the user has no design experience.
